Tangible
Models in Education
Implementation
/ Activities
- Conduct a detailed teacher
survey to assess pedagogical needs regarding 3D printing.
- Conduct a deep research on
databases, about the already produce lesson plans with the use of 3D
printed tangible models.
- Develop enhanced educational
materials and inclusive modules for diverse learners.
- Peer review educational
materials collaboratively among partners.
- Upload materials to a Learning
Management System (e.g., Moodle) with interactive features.
- Deliver structured online
training courses with ongoing feedback cycles and mentoring.
- Establish binding agreements
(MoUs) with associate partners for commitment & implementation.
- Disseminate project results
including policy-level workshops and academic publications.
- Monitor project risks with
contingency plans for timely resolution.
- Evaluate effectiveness through
objective outcome measures and internal validation by the University of
Athens.
- Create and maintain an online
database of digital 3D models and lesson plans accessible to educators.
Expected Results
- Comprehensive needs analysis
report from teacher surveys.
- Quality-assured, peer-reviewed
inclusive digital educational materials.
- A fully operational online
training platform used by partner and associate schools.
- Trained teachers able to
utilize and create 3D printing models for STEM teaching.
- Policy brief and toolkit for
curriculum integration and sustainability.
- Academic research and
evaluation reports lending credibility and effectiveness evidence.
- A sustainable, accessible
database with lesson plans and 3D designs fostering innovation in
teaching.
- Increased student engagement,
competencies in STEM and digital skills, and inclusive education.
